Cage defends against Elgin at Slammiversary
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

Brian Cage isn’t at 100 percent heading into Slammiversary XVII.

The Impact Wrestling World Champion puts his title on the line against Michael Elgin today, July 8, in Dallas, Texas. However, Cage is still recovering from an injury suffered when he first won the title in April.

“I’m still not 100 percent and there’s still a lot of things that I could normally do that I’m probably not able to do,” Cage admitted, “but I have a vast array of moves in my repertoire and I’m not concerned about it.”

With his mobility compromised, Cage will have to alter his game-plan for Elgin. “The Machine” is confident he can match his opponent strength-for-strength.

“Last time I checked, Big Mike isn’t as big as The Machine so I think I still got a size advantage on ol’ Elgin,” he said.

While Elgin’s attack in April dropped the Impact Wrestling newcomer straight into the title picture, it also served to motivate Cage. Elgin now finds himself challenging an intense, angry champion.

“I kinda just want to take his head off,” Cage revealed. “I think I want to clothesline the crap out of him more than moonsault on top of him.”

Cage concluded: “I’ll make him wish he never left New Japan to begin with.”

Impact Wrestling Slammiversary XVII Card:

  • Impact World Championship:
    Brian Cage (c) vs. Michael Elgin
  • X-Division Championship:
    Rich Swann (c) vs. Johnny Impact
  • Impact Tag Team Championship:
    The North (Ethan Page & Josh Alexander) (c) vs. LAX (Ortiz & Santana) vs. The Rascalz (Dez & Wentz)
  • Knockouts Championship, Monster’s Ball:
    Taya Valkyrie (c) vs. Havok vs. Rosemary vs. Su Yung
  • Sami Callihan vs. Tessa Blanchard
  • First Blood Match:
    Eddie Edwards vs. Killer Kross
  • Moose vs. Rob Van Dam
  • TJP vs. ???
